* Steven Rostedt <rostedt@goodmis.org> wrote:
>
> On Fri, 21 Aug 2009, Ingo Molnar wrote:
> >
> > btw., the way i tested this in the past (and which i dont have time
> > to test right now) is that i took a plain Fedora box with a regular
> > rpm kernel booted up and typed:
> >
> > make localyesconfig
> >
> > and built it and then 1) checked the size of the .config (it should
> > be much smaller than allyesconfig) and 2) tried to boot the
> > resulting bzImage.
>
> Did you check the size without the # comments?
hm, i dont remember precisely - but maybe i only considered the size
of the file. Your patch would expand everything and then turn off
the leafs, leaving a large (but still small ;-) .config in place,
right?
> > It either didnt boot in the past, or had a very large .config.
> > It would be nice if you could check whether it does on a box of
> > yours. (maybe you already did that!)
>
> I went back to your old config and I could not reproduce it. But I'll try
> again with a new kernel rpm, and do the following:
>
> # rpm -Uvh <some new kernel>
> # reboot # to that new kernel
> $ git clone <latest-linus.git> linus.git
> $ cd linus.git
> $ make localyesconfig
>
> and see what happens. Is this a good test for you?
Yes, of course. The whole patch-set is lovely and the sooner we put
this upstream the better.
